Chris Middleton is one of the UK’s leading business & IT journalists and magazine editors, with a 20-year publishing career. He is founder of Strategist magazine, consulting editor and former editor of Computing, co-founding editor of Child Internet Safety magazine, co-editor of UCInsight.com, a contributing editor to Diginomica, and former editor of both Computer Business Review (CBR) and Professional Outsourcing – a magazine he co-founded and ran for four years. In addition, he has written for The Guardian, The Times, the BBC, Computer Weekly, PC World, i-CIO, Business & Technology, and Publishing News, among others.

Unusually, Chris has also designed and produced a number of successful magazines himself, including the Strategist, Professional Outsourcing, and Child Internet Safety. Chris has a ‘portfolio’ career. He is the author of several books on digital media, and has edited and contributed to at least 50 more. He is an experienced public speaker and conference host, and has trained as a mentor for a youth organisation. In addition, Chris has a separate career as a professional musician, is a published photographer, and is one of the few private individuals in the UK to own a real humanoid robot, which he hires out to schools, colleges, and corporate clients (www.stanleyqubit.com)
